%0 Journal Article
%T A Fault-Tolerant Scheduling Algorithm for Heterogeneous Distributed Real-Time Simulation Systems
异构分布式实时仿真系统的容错调度算法
%A LIU Yun-Sheng
%A ZHANG Tong
%A ZHANG Chuan-Fu
%A ZHA Ya-Bing
%A
刘云生
%A 张童
%A 张传富
%A 查亚兵
%J 软件学报
%D 2006
%I
%X Heterogeneous distributed real-time simulation system is a special kind of real-time system. This paper solves its fault-tolerant problem based on the CSP (checkpoint-based spare processor) model, which is an improvement of the traditional SP (spare processor) model with checkpoint mechanism. Firstly, two propositions are put forward based on the characters of simulation system. Secondly, the Worst Case Response Time of the simulation tasks are analyzed based on Markov chains and the schedulability analysis rules for simulation task are presented. In the end of the paper, a fault-tolerant scheduling algorithm CSP-RTFT is proposed and simulated. The results show that the algorithm can achieve better stability, higher task accept ratio than SP-RTFT which is based on SP model, whereas the resource utilization ratio is lower than those based on PB model.
%K heterogeneous distributed simulation system
%K fault tolerance
%K real-time scheduling
%K Markov chain
%K worst case response time
异构分布式仿真系统
%K 容错
%K 实时调度
%K Markov链
%K 最坏反应时间
%U http://www.alljournals.cn/get_abstract_url.aspx?pcid=5B3AB970F71A803DEACDC0559115BFCF0A068CD97DD29835&cid=8240383F08CE46C8B05036380D75B607&jid=7735F413D429542E610B3D6AC0D5EC59&aid=3FFE3B53E48B1FA2&yid=37904DC365DD7266&vid=BCA2697F357F2001&iid=F3090AE9B60B7ED1&sid=2D8A2D26AFF207D2&eid=3EC3A91609DDCF9A&journal_id=1000-9825&journal_name=软件学报&referenced_num=0&reference_num=21